Red's Exit Senior Cup In Last Minute Drama .....

Tuesday 22nd September 2009

Redditch United 1 vs 2 Stourbridge - (Birmingham Senior Cup Round 1)


A Ryan Rowe strike two minutes into injury time knocked Redditch out of the Birmingham Senior

Cup tonight (Tuesday)

There were three new names on the Redditch team sheet in Godwill Moraka, Myron Semper and

goalkeeper Simon Lynn.

Redditch opened the scoring on 17 minutes when James Dance played in Moraka whose shot was parried and Semper converted the rebound.

 

For the visitors, Sean Evans was brought down in the box on 20 minutes by Jamie Oliver but no penalty was given.

They did equalise on the half hour when Lee Williams sent a cross over from the right for Evans to convert at the far post.

The second half opened with Stourbridge pressure and Evans wen close on 54 minutes but his shot cannoned off the feet of Lynn.

Evans put in a cross which Lynn punched away to Ben Billingham who put his shot wide.

Damian Jarrat shot over the bar before Rowe's last gasp effort sent the visitors through.


Reds: Lynn, Bullimore, Green, Oliver, Francis, Ashton, Moraka, Clarke, Semper, Sheldon, Cooper.

Subs: Byrne (for Moraka), Bridgwater (for Bullimore), Not Used: Spittle, Hegarty, Dance

Goals: Semper

Referee: S.J.Barrow

Attendance: 114
